Transaction d319cc08cd6319df74214414d4b19c62ac5c521572bba52802568a69e14faaa4

272 Input
2 Outputs
  • d319cc08cd6319df74214414d4b19c62ac5c521572bba52802568a69e14faaa4:0
  • value  2500000000
    address  3QRSVK4o8NZcTDcTVvpwhk2qam94a5K7Tf
  • d319cc08cd6319df74214414d4b19c62ac5c521572bba52802568a69e14faaa4:1
  • value  1688881
    address  1NbSk3Ff2KbeEXqBsWgFuPQvt8ApwpkgNS